Collaboration Spaces & Beyond

As evolving work environments demand greater adaptability and team well-being, conventional office layouts are increasingly giving way to innovative privacy solutions. Meeting pods, those acoustic and independent workstations, have become a widespread option for focused assignments and confidential calls. However, the quest for workplace privacy extends past just simple pods. Companies are now considering a range of alternatives, including agile workspaces, biometric access controls, software solutions for device security, and assigned quiet zones. These combined approaches aim to strike a balance between shared work areas and the need for personal focus and data protection, fostering a productive and respectful workplace culture.
